Abstract

Numerical solution of the interaction of evolutionary electron beam with coronal plasma shows that the velocity of packet of the generated Langmuir's waves increases with the increase of coronal temperature. This effect can be manifested by a dependence of the drift of type III bursts on the coronal temperature.
